matti-san

> yasuke was real. There's no need to point out that assassin's Creed isn't realistic as it implies yasuke wasn't real He was real, but it's debatable as to how much a samurai he actually was (he was granted no lands, never held the title (or similar) and no conteporary writing refers to him as such). We know he was under the employ of Oda Nobunaga and was given a place to live and a 'short sword', but he mostly seems to have been kept as if he were a novelty. We do know that he was a somewhat capable fighter, as he did fight against the Akechi forces in 1582, though other than saying he fought them (seemingly in a state of desparation after Oda committed suicide), we don't know much else. But that shouldn't really matter since this is an Assassin's Creed game, not a documentary. Lorenzo de' Medici didn't have a trusted ally in an assassin who was the son of a wronged Florentine banker. The Royal Navy wasn't decimated singlehandedly by one bow-wielding man in the American Revolution. Alfred the Great didn't consort with a viking to bring peace to England. But if you can accept all that, why can you not accept a black person in Japan? For god's sakes, he's a real person just embellished. Like they do with every single person who actually existed!


GayDeciever

People don't have trouble reconciling a white samurai, but a black one gets all the caveats. "A black bōzu (黒坊主, kuro-bōzu)[c] from the Christian country has arrived. He appears to be 26 or 7 years old. The blackness of his body is like that of a bull, and he is healthy and of fine physique. Moreover, **he has the strength of more than ten men.** The padres came with him and thanked Lord Nobunaga for his permission to proselytise." "A black man was taken on as a vassal by Nobunaga-sama and received a stipend. His name was decided to be Yasuke. He was also given a short sword and a house. He was sometimes made to carry Nobunaga-sama's tools." "Nobunaga never tired of talking with him. And because he was strong and could do a few tricks, Nobunaga took great pleasure in protecting him and had him roam around the city of Kyoto with an attendant. Some people in the town thought that Nobunaga might make him as tono ("lord")." "Nobunaga-sama was accompanied by a black man who was presented to him by the missionaries and to whom he gave a stipend. His body was black like ink and he was 6 shaku 2 fun (182.4 cm or near 6 feet) tall. His name was said to be Yasuke." "A black man whom the visitor [Valignano] sent to Nobunaga **went to the house of Nobunaga's son after his death and was fighting for quite a long time,** when a vassal of Akechi approached him and said, 'Do not be afraid, give me that sword', so he gave him the sword. The vassal asked Akechi what should be done with the black man, and he said, 'A black slave is an animal (bestial) and knows nothing, nor is he Japanese, so do not kill him, and place him in the custody at the cathedral of Padre in India" (may have been said to spare yasuke's life) It seems that even if he was not a Samurai in the short time he was part of Nobunaga's retinue, he was certainly devoted enough to fight on their behalf..

Tonkarz

Thing is there was a black man named [Yasuke](https://en.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Yasuke) in feudal Japan who served as one of Daimyo Nobunga’s retainers for 15 months until Nobunga was murdered. At which point Yasuke was sent to an Italian mission to treat his wounds. (What happened to him next, the historical record does not tell). Yasuke is sometimes called the “black samurai”, though technically he was never a samurai. Apparently the populace of the time thought that Nobunga would make him a lord, but he never did.
